Only 1 in 200 turtle hatchlings will survive to adulthood and just 2% will make it to their 5th birthday. But with your support, we can give hatchlings a tiny head start by providing them with a safe home and year of care before releasing them to the wild.

In Norfolk County, roads and habitat loss are the leading threats to turtle survival. For every adult turtle killed on the road, as many as 200 hatchlings are needed to make up for the loss. That’s why your support is critical.

That’s why we’re launching a Tiny Headstart Program–to give at-risk and threatened turtles the best chance to survive.

Our Tiny Headstart Program will provide care for turtle hatchlings through their first year of life to give them a better chance at survival in the wild. Your support will help us train volunteers to monitor roadways, help wildlife across roads, protect nests, and collect high-risk eggs to incubate at our turtle hatchery until release.
